Meteor Todo List with CapRover

https://github.com/caprover/caprover

To run:

  1. Create a MongoDB instance on your CaptainDuckDuck instance using one-click app and name it meteor-test-db

  2. Create a regular webapp in CaptainDuckDuck, name it meteortest and set the following env variables:

  • ROOT_URL http://meteortest.captainrootdomain.domain.com
  • MONGO_URL mongodb://<USERNAME>:<PASSWORD>@srv-captain--meteor-test-db:27017/test-meteor?authSource=admin
  1. On you local machine run:
git clone https://github.com/githubsaturn/meteor-captainduckduck.git

cd meteor-captainduckduck

caprover deploy


IMPORTANT NOTES:

Build process for Meteor apps is ridiculously heavy. It requires at least 2 CPU cores and 4GB of RAM. And it still can take up to 8 minutes to complete!!! So you might see a timeout error when deploying the app using captainduckduck deploy. You can safely ignore that and wait for a couple of more mintues until the app is ready.

The Meteor Tutorial app.

Use it to share a single todo list with your friends. The list updates on everyone's screen in real time, and you can make tasks private if you don't want others to see them.
